Launched: Fri 19th Feb 15:22 hrs
Returned: Fri 19th Feb 16:02 hrs (40 mins)
Ready for Service: Fri 19th Feb 16:15 hrs
Wind on scene was a South South Westerly force 3-4 with a Smooth sea and Good visibility.
RNLI Brighton Lifeboat was launched to assist in a search for a missing person who was thought to have possibly jumped from the Brighton Pier.
Sussex Police and Solent Coastguard conducted a land based search while the lifeboat searched underneath, around and between both piers.
After a thorough search with nothing found, Solent Coastguard requested that Brighton Lifeboat stand down and return to station.
